Best Multivitamins for Men

Men have distinct nutritional needs compared to women — lower iron requirements, higher need for zinc and selenium for testosterone production, and targeted antioxidants like lycopene for prostate health. The best multivitamins for men fill common dietary gaps without unnecessary mega-doses.

Key Ingredients to Look For

Zinc

Essential for testosterone production and immune function. Men lose zinc through sweat.

Selenium

Supports prostate health and acts as a powerful antioxidant.

Vitamin D3

Most men are deficient. Critical for testosterone, bone density, and immune function.

Magnesium

Involved in 300+ enzymatic reactions. Low levels are linked to low testosterone.

B12

Supports energy metabolism and red blood cell formation.
